Kitu Life, Inc., operating as Super Coffee, produces and markets a line of enhanced, sugar-free coffee beverages designed as a healthier alternative to traditional ready-to-drink options. The company was founded in 2015 by brothers Jim, Jake, and Jordan DeCicco. The initial concept was developed in Jordan's college dorm room, where, as a student-athlete, he sought a healthy energy source to balance basketball practices and studies, leading him to blend coffee with protein powder and healthy fats. This personal need for a better-for-you energy drink evolved into the core product, which combines organic Colombian coffee with ingredients like milk protein isolate and MCT oil, while using monk fruit and stevia for sweetness.

The business operates on a direct-to-consumer model through its website and has a significant retail presence, selling its products through a vast distribution network that includes major grocery chains, convenience stores, and gas stations. The product lineup has included ready-to-drink Super Coffee, Super Creamer, and Super Espresso. The company follows a growth-over-profitability strategy, aiming to expand its market share in the ready-to-drink coffee sector. Revenue is generated through the sale of its beverage products across these various channels, with approximately 80% of revenue coming from in-store sales and 20% from e-commerce.

A significant milestone in the company's journey was its appearance on "Shark Tank" in 2018. Although the DeCicco brothers did not secure a deal on the show, the exposure served as a catalyst, attracting new customers and investors. The company has since attracted numerous high-profile investors, including Jennifer Lopez, Alex Rodriguez, Aaron Rodgers, and Patrick Schwarzenegger, and secured a distribution agreement with Anheuser-Busch InBev. The founders were named to the Forbes 30 Under 30 list in 2019. By 2020, the company's revenue reached $55 million, with a valuation of $400 million, positioning it as the third-largest bottled coffee brand in the U.S. behind Starbucks and Dunkin'. In 2021, a Series C funding round of $106 million raised the company's valuation to over $500 million. More recently, the company has focused on simplifying its business and product portfolio to improve profitability and reduce cash burn.
